Interventions

The protocol is based on six training sessions related to the different types of VSWM (simultaneous and sequential&#44
in forward and backward orders).

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: - ADHD diagnosis( DSM-V criteria). - Normal motor praxis. -School grade according to the chronological age

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: - Psychological disturbance - Intellectual deficit - Drug intake - Visual/auditory deficit - Undergoing memory rehabilitation, psychomotor and/or speech therapy sessions.
